kcalIngredients
1 large ripe banana
2 medium eggs
⅛ tsp baking powder
A few drops vanilla extract
1 tsp oil (coconut or neutral)
25 g pecan nuts, roughly chopped
125 g fresh raspberries
Directions
- In a bowl, mash the banana with a fork until smooth and purée-like.
- Add the eggs, baking powder, and vanilla extract. Whisk until fully combined.
- Heat a large non-stick pan over medium heat and brush with half the oil.
- Spoon 2 tablespoons of batter per pancake into the pan (cook 2 at a time).
- Cook for 1–2 minutes until the edges look set and bubbles appear on top.
- Carefully flip and cook for another 1–2 minutes until golden.
- Repeat with the remaining batter and oil.
- Stack the pancakes, top with pecans and raspberries, and serve immediately.
Notes
- Use a very ripe banana with brown spots for maximum sweetness.
- For thicker pancakes, let the batter rest 5 minutes before cooking.
- Swap pecans for walnuts or almonds, and raspberries for blueberries or strawberries.

Storing Tips for Banana Pancakes
- Refrigerator: Store cooled pancakes in an airtight container for up to 2 days.
- Freezer: Layer with parchment paper and freeze in a sealed bag for up to 2 months.
- Reheating: Warm in a toaster, microwave (20 seconds), or skillet for best texture.

FAQs
Can I make them vegan?
Yes — replace eggs with 2 flax eggs (2 tbsp ground flax + 5 tbsp water).
Why are my pancakes sticking?
Use a good non-stick pan and don’t flip too early.
Can I add cinnamon?
Absolutely! ½ tsp adds warm flavor.
Are they suitable for babies?
Yes (from 6+ months), skip nuts if needed for choking safety.
